I'm redistributing RIP and connected subnets into OSPF domain. I forced the redistributed routes to be metric-type 1.
According to my configs, redistributed RIP routes will get a 30 metric value, and connected redistributed routes will get a 20 metric value.
However, I have other metric values on the output of "show ip route".
Redistribution occurs on router C (R0).

Hello Wassim,
what you see is correct.
O E1: the seed metric is counted together with metric to get to the ASBR
so you have a 64 offset that is the ip ospf cost of R5 serial interface to reach R0 /RC
do a sh ip ospf int serx/y to verify this
so you get 84 or 94 metric
84= 20+64
94=30+64
